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Paignton to Dumbreck start from as little as £75.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Paignton to Dumbreck start from £177.40 one way, or £253.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Paignton to Dumbreck are available for £191.90 one way, or £383.80 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ities at Paignton Station

For those concerned with accessibility and convenience, Paignton station offers a range of amenities. The ticket office operates from Monday to Friday, 06:55 to 18:00, and has slightly reduced hours on weekends. There are also ticket machines for those who prefer quick, self-service options, which are accessible for all users, including those with mobility impairments. Although there are no induction loops or smartcard validators, the station provides essential support services with customer help points and staff assistance available during most hours of operation.

The station prioritizes passenger safety and comfort, evidenced by the presence of CCTV, refreshment facilities, and local shops. If you decide to wait for your connection, while there isn't a dedicated waiting lounge, there's still ample seating available. Toilet facilities, along with baby-changing amenities, are located on Platform 2, though accessible toilets are not currently provided.

Travel Connections and Accessibility

Paignton station seamlessly connects you to other forms of transport, making your onward journey straightforward. Whether you need bus information or prefer a taxi, you'll find these services easily accessible. The rail replacement services and bicycle hire options add to the convenience, ensuring mobility even when unexpected disruptions occur.

Regarding accessibility, while step-free access is available in parts of the station, it is categorized as a Step-Free Category B1 station, offering step-free access to both platforms via a level crossing. However, note that the station lacks accessible car park facilities, which requires planning for those with mobility challenges.

Station Facilities at Dumbreck

While Dumbreck Station welcomes travelers with open arms, it's essential to be prepared for a modest array of amenities. The station does not feature a ticket office, which makes the available ticket machines crucial for collecting pre-purchased tickets or purchasing fresh ones on the spot. These machines are user-friendly and accessible for all passengers, including those requiring step-free access. Rest assured, Dumbreck is equipped with an induction loop and smartcard validators to facilitate your travel.

Adventurers will appreciate that while there are no waiting lounges, the station offers a seating area to relax while waiting for your train. However, facilities such as toilets, refreshment options, and bike hire services are absent, so it might be wise to plan accordingly. Onward Travel from Dumbreck

Dumbreck is well-connected, giving travelers the gift of local exploration thanks to its transport links. Rail replacement services, should you ever need them, conveniently operate from Nithsdale Road. Moreover, an array of bus services can extend your journey beyond the tracks; for comprehensive details, be sure to check out Traveline Scotland or dial 0871 200 22 33.
